FAQ's of Reactive Vinyl Dyes:


Q: How are Reactive Vinyl Dyes applied in industrial textile dyeing?

A: Reactive Vinyl Dyes are dispersed uniformly onto cellulosic fibers, where they chemically bond in an alkaline environment. This ensures strong fixation, vibrant color, and lasting performance in industrial textile applications.

Q: What benefits do these dyes offer to manufacturers?

A: Manufacturers benefit from high tinctorial strength, excellent water and light fastness, and superior eco-friendly properties. The uniform dispersibility and low moisture content facilitate efficient, consistent dyeing outcomes.
